Use these task cards to help students practice their coordinate plane graphing skills! Can be completed independently or with a partner/small group. Great as a center activity!
Includes 6 task cards (40 problems total), each with a different graphing skill:
-Task 1: Identifying ordered pairs/quadrants
-Task 2: Identifying points on a graph/quadrants
-Task 3: Graphing points on a coordinate plane
-Task 4: Finding the distance between points on a coordinate plane
-Task 5: Naming ordered pairs that reflect across the x and y-axis
-Task 6: Graphing Reflections
Laminate cards for reuse and durability. Students can record their answers on the included recording sheet instead of directly on the cards. Also includes an answer key.

CCSS.Math.Content.6.NS.C.6 Understand a rational number as a point on the number line. Extend number line diagrams and coordinate axes familiar from previous grades to represent points on the line and in the plane with negative number coordinates.
-CCSS.Math.Content.6.NS.C.6b Understand signs of numbers in ordered pairs as indicating locations in quadrants of the coordinate plane; recognize that when two ordered pairs differ only by signs, the locations of the points are related by reflections across one or both axes.
-CCSS.Math.Content.6.NS.C.6c Find and position integers and other rational numbers on a horizontal or vertical number line diagram; find and position pairs of integers and other rational numbers on a coordinate plane.
CCSS.Math.Content.6.NS.C.8 Solve real-world and mathematical problems by graphing points in all four quadrants of the coordinate plane. Include use of coordinates and absolute value to find distances between points with the same first coordinate or the same second coordinate.
